Output 8c1089e51ed6bc5235d0fab7d732a3227519d29627fcf6cbd8dc793190758337:0

value
89000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ea38ee9389fc1fcacac55a2b94963f5464c959f2 OP_EQUAL
address
MVFcZ242wXCkrPtcD9y9EMmVjtTag42XUq
transaction
8c1089e51ed6bc5235d0fab7d732a3227519d29627fcf6cbd8dc793190758337
spent
true